barbara works in an electronics store. the store sells 7 different brands and models of tablets. all of the tablets have screen sizes of less than 11 inches, and most are less than 10 inches. the median screen size is 9.4 inches, and the interquartile range is about 2.1 inches. which is a measure of how much these tablets screen sizes vary? 2.1 inches 9.4 inches 10 inches 11 inches
Answer
Explanation:
Step1: Recall measure of variation
The inter - quartile range (IQR) is a measure of how spread out or how much the data values vary.
Step2: Identify the given measure of variation
The problem states that the inter - quartile range is about 2.1 inches.
Answer:
2.1 inches
